Law Mantra Trust, a registered charitable trust under the Government of India (Indian Trusts Act, 1882; Registration No. 150 in Book No. 4, Vol. No. 3, 603 of 2018), invites applications from motivated and forward-thinking individuals to join its Core Team and Para Legal Volunteer network.

Having successfully completed 13 years of academic excellence, Law Mantra is entering a new phase of growth and expansion. The organisation is seeking individuals who are willing to lead, innovate, and contribute meaningfully to its academic and legal initiatives.

Positions & Eligibility

Applications are open for Core Team Members and Para Legal Volunteers.

General Eligibility: Candidates pursuing LL.B., B.A. LL.B., or LL.M. are eligible to apply. Applicants should demonstrate a strong interest in legal research, writing, and organisational work, along with a willingness to take responsibility and contribute actively.

Roles & Responsibilities

Selected candidates will engage in a range of academic and organisational activities. These include writing analytical content on judgments and contemporary legal issues, participating in legal awareness and rights-based initiatives, and assisting in Online Legal Aid Clinics.

Additionally, members will contribute to organising national and international seminars and conferences (primarily in virtual mode), work on books, blogs, and academic publications, and actively contribute ideas aimed at expanding Law Mantra’s reach and impact.

Editorial & Publication Team (Specialised Role)

For the Editorial & Publication Team, applicants must have completed an LL.M. and possess a strong command over legal writing and analysis. Candidates should have demonstrable experience through quality publications such as research articles, papers, or books. Prior experience in editing and academic writing will be preferred.

Selection Process

The selection process is structured in four stages. The first stage involves application screening, where the candidate’s CV and Statement of Purpose (SOP) are evaluated with a focus on intent, ideas, and commitment.

In the second stage, candidates are shortlisted based on their experience, SOP quality, and alignment with Law Mantra’s vision. Shortlisted applicants will then be invited for a virtual interview to assess their communication skills, legal understanding, and initiative.

The final selection will be based on overall performance, with preference given to candidates demonstrating leadership potential and innovative thinking.
